Abstract
The recent Brookhaven Coulomb-interference measurements of are analyzed in terms of forward dispersion relations. The results are consistent with a crossover of at high energies above 22 BeV. The -trajectory model determined by charge-exchange experiments is compared with our analysis of the data between 8 and 20 BeV.
